Editorial Review: Stock Investing For Dummies, 2nd Edition covers all the proven tactics and strategies for picking the right stocks. Packed with savvy tips on today’s best investment opportunities, this book provides a down-to-earth, straightforward approach to making money on the market without the fancy lingo. Soon you’ll have the power to optimize your returns by: - Recognizing and minimizing the risks
- Gathering information about potential stocks
- Dissecting annual reports and other company documents
- Analyzing the growth and demand of industries
- Playing with the politicians
- Approaching uncertain markets
- Using corporate stock buybacks to boost earnings
- Handling the IRS and other obligations
With a different strategy for every investor—from recent college grad to married with children to recently retired—this valuable reference is a must-have. It also features tips and tricks on how to tell when a stock is on the verge of declining or increasing, how to protect yourself from fraud, and common challenges that every investor must go through, along with resources and financial ratios.
